[PATCH] linux++: delete some forward declarations

From: Alexey Dobriyan
Date: Thu Jun 13 2024 - 15:24:30 EST


g++ doesn't like forward enum declarations:

error: use of enum ‘E’ without previous declaration
64 | enum E;

Delete those which aren't used.

Delete some unused/unnecessary forward struct declarations for a change.
